Private building where you can experience the nature of Tsugaru | Hunting, mushroom picking, hot pot | Minpaku Azil

・First in Aomori Prefecture! My husband is a hunter and mushroom hunter, so you can accompany him to the actual mountains and experience it. ・ Mushroom hunting experience from July Experience fee: 12,000 yen per person, including cooking ※ Experience only: 10,000 yen per person [You can enjoy a hot pot] ◎ You can enjoy a variety of experiences throughout the year. ◯ April to June: Wild vegetable experience and mountain walks ◯ July to August: Summer mushroom picking and tour of pest control ◯ September to October: Autumn mushroom picking experience  ◯ November to March: Hunting experience (duck, deer, boar, etc.) You can experience the whole process together, from catching → preparing → cooking together. ※ Since hunting involves nature, we will use meat from our stock if we are unable to catch anything. Let's enjoy a delicious meal while being grateful for life. You can enjoy a more in-depth experience of Aomori Prefecture, with unique and extraordinary experiences that you won't find anywhere else. ・ Although it is located in a quiet residential area, if you walk a little, You can enjoy rural life with apple orchards, rice fields, cherry orchards, and therapeutic hot springs, but it's also close to a supermarket (about 10 minutes by car) and Hirosaki Station (about 15 minutes), making it easy to get around. [Limited to one group per day] Former lodging house in a former school building, similar to an old-fashioned school building. Wooden and nostalgic. Feel free to use it!

This is a former training camp facility on the grounds of Kibune-yama Izushima Shrine, which has a 1250-year history. Feel free to use the large kitchen with a high-powered gas stove, the multi-purpose hall that can be used freely, and the 3 Japanese-style rooms that can be used for different purposes. There is a piano, a ping-pong table, a room runner, a Bluetooth amplifier speaker, and a stage, so the possibilities of how to use the facility are endless. You can have sessions with other instruments and the piano, improvise karaoke by connecting your smartphone to an amplifier, and even use the stage to feel like you're at a concert. Enjoy a BBQ for large groups in the plaza next to the facility. In the park just below, you can set up tents and have a small campfire if you ask in advance, and you can use both the indoor and outdoor areas freely. Also, because it is on the grounds of Otsushima Shrine, it is surrounded by nature and is very quiet at night. There are no houses nearby, so you don't have to worry about noise (depending on the degree). If the weather is good, you can see the beautiful starry sky. The approach to the main hall of the shrine is a bit of a hiking course, so it is a very suitable environment for walking in the forest, refreshing, and retreating.

An inn that preserves the culture of Oku-Izu - Kuwahara residence, the boatman's mountain hut

Traveling as if you were at home  An inn that inherits the local culture, harmonizing the nostalgia of "homecoming" with a sophisticated space Kanayama-cho is surrounded by mountains and retains the traditional Japanese landscape of Tadami River. The people who live there have inherited the wisdom to harness the blessings of the earth and overcome the harshness of nature. Among them, the Tamari Hachimachi district is blessed with hot spring resources, and the high-temperature carbonated hot springs, which are rare in the country, not only have excellent spring quality, but have also been preserved as a hot spring that connects people's lives. However, from the high economic growth after the war, to the Great East Japan Earthquake, to the drastic changes in the world due to the Corona shock, we have faced numerous changes and challenges such as depopulation and vacant houses. A 10-minute walk from central Morioka  On the banks of the Nakatsugawa River… An inn brimming with Morioka charm, available to one group per day 'Oyakuenmae'

Enjoy a timeless stay at this inn, surrounded by the garden of the Nanbu family, lords of the Morioka Domain (now the Morioka Chuo Community Centre Garden), and the Nakatsugawa River, an iconic symbol of Morioka that has flowed through the heart of the castle town since the Edo period. Just a one-minute walk away across the street is a strolling garden, which is said to have been known as the 'Oyaku-en' ('Medicinal Garden') because it was used to grow medicinal herbs for Morioka Castle. Located immediately in front of it, this house displays a sign reading 'Oyakuenmae' and began offering private accommodation in April 2026. We have renovated this 50-year-old building to create a space that combines the old with the new.
